Key Components of the McKinsey Go-To-Market Strategy Template

The template typically includes several key components, such as: - Market analysis: Understanding the target market, including its size, growth potential, and trends. - Customer segmentation: Identifying the most promising customer segments and developing tailored value propositions for each. - Competitive analysis: Assessing the competitive landscape to identify opportunities and threats. - Channel strategy: Determining the most effective channels for reaching the target audience, such as digital marketing, social media, or traditional sales channels.

Implementing the McKinsey Go-To-Market Strategy Template

Implementing the template involves several steps, including: 1. Conducting market research and analysis to understand the target market and its needs. 2. Developing customer personas and value propositions tailored to each segment. 3. Analyzing the competitive landscape to identify opportunities and threats. 4. Determining the most effective channels for reaching the target audience.
